



This week I started by trying to install the flat thruster guards. I realized that my previous mentality of having large tolerances and not worrying about centering the mesh, would not work.
In order to fix this, I Tightened the center tolerances and increased the outer diameter. This increase in outer diameter allowed the guard to rest on the outside of the thruster. This increased the rigidity of the guards.
In order to center the guard, I used the Make software to add a center point to the cut file. To make this the starting point, I had to manually add the traces.
When cutting, I used the vector tool in the layout software to center the nozzle of the water jet on a corner of the mesh. This worked great when I installed the test guard, so i continued to cut the other 7.
